jobber-mcp

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for Jobber — home service business management software (HVAC, plumbing, landscaping, etc.).

Talk to Jobber from Claude, Cursor, or any MCP client. Read clients, jobs, quotes, invoices; create new clients and add notes. GraphQL API via OAuth2 bearer token.

Built against the Jobber Developer API. No existing MCP for Jobber — this is the first.

Configure

You need an OAuth2 access token. Get one via the Jobber OAuth flow — register your app, complete the install dance, store the returned token.

export JOBBER_ACCESS_TOKEN="..."

For multi-tenant apps, run multiple MCP server instances — each with its own token. Jobber's tokens expire; you'll need to refresh on your backend and restart the MCP server.

Tools

Tool Type What it does
health_check Diagnostic Verifies token
list_clients Read Homeowners / businesses
list_jobs Read Work orders (filterable by status)
list_quotes Read Quotes (filterable by status)
list_invoices Read Invoices (filterable by status)
create_client Write New client
add_client_note Write Note on client record

Why GraphQL, not REST?

Jobber's API is GraphQL-only. The advantage: one HTTP endpoint, ask for exactly the fields you need, no over-fetching, no under-fetching. The MCP tools use minimal field selections so the agent gets the data it needs without pagination churn.
